#762f9c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#762f9c is composed of 46.3% red, 18.4%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.4%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 279.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 39.8%. #762f9c color hex could be obtained by blending #ec5eff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#762f9c color description : Dark moderate violet.

#762f9c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#762f9c has RGB values of R:118, G:47,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.24,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 7745436.

Shades and Tints of #762f9c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040205 is the darkest color, while #faf5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#762f9c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685e6d is the less saturated color, while #8400cb is the most saturated one.
